Jacob Denner

Summary

Jacob Denner is a human[1]. His place of birth was Nuremberg[2]. He was born on +1681-08-03T00:00:00Z[3]. He died in Nuremberg[4]. He died on +1735-01-01T00:00:00Z[5]. He worked as a woodwind instrument maker[6], musical instrument maker[7], and musician[8].
